Piqué proposes zero points for goalless draws in football

News summary

Gerard Piqué has proposed a radical change to football's scoring system in a bid to eliminate goalless draws, suggesting that teams should receive zero points if a match ends 0-0. Speaking on Iker Casillas' podcast, Piqué emphasized the need for change, stating that fans shouldn't pay high ticket prices only to witness a match without goals. He believes this rule would encourage teams to adopt a more offensive strategy, particularly in the final stages of the game. Piqué has previously advocated for scrapping draws entirely, arguing that football competes with various entertainment options for audiences' attention. His innovative ideas reflect a desire to modernize the sport and make it more engaging for younger fans. The reaction to his proposal has sparked debate about the potential impacts on team strategies and the overall entertainment value of football.
